One of the most important skills you can have as a car owner is knowing when to repair your car yourself and when not to. This can save you a lot of time, money, and hassle in the long run. But how do you know when it's better to DIY or call in a professional?


Read on for some guidelines.




If you have an extended warranty on a certain vehicle part, then don’t try to repair it yourself because the dealership may do it for free



If the worst does happen to your vehicle and you need to repair or replace one of its parts, then consider whether or not it is under an extended car warranty. An extended warranty far surpasses the original manufacturer's guarantee, which can be invaluable if something goes wrong.
 


Before taking any action yourself, make sure to check with the dealership first as they may well be able to do the repairs for free under the extended warranty agreement; this will enable you to diagnose potential problems before they become more serious and prevent having to spend large sums of money unnecessarily.
 


Be sure that if you have an extended warranty in place on a certain vehicle part, it's probably best left for the dealership to handle in order to guarantee high standards of workmanship and ensure your vehicle is functioning correctly.

 

 

If your check engine light is on, don't try to fix it yourself - take it to a professional



When a car owner notices the check engine light coming on, it can be tempting to attempt to fix or diagnose the problem by themselves. While this may seem like an economical solution at first, it is usually not recommended.
 


Attempting to resolve a potentially complex issue without the proper tools and expertise can end up costing more time and money in the long run. Taking your car to an experienced professional ensures that whatever issue may be present gets handled efficiently and correctly.
 


Additionally, having your vehicle serviced regularly at a professional shop helps to prevent any potential issues from arising in the future - saving you considerable amounts of stress and money down the road.

 

 


If you're having trouble with your brakes, this is a repair you should definitely leave to the experts


When it comes to your brakes, don't take any chances: it's best to have a professional take a look. Braking is something you don't want to get wrong - after all, the safety of you and your passengers is at stake.
 

Trying to fix your brakes yourself could save money in the short-term, but if something isn't quite right, you'll be compromising your own safety. A mechanic will be able to inspect and diagnose what needs fixing or replacing quickly, accurately and safely.
 

And since brakes are crucial components of your car, anything less than perfect could lead to disastrous results. So play it safe: leave brake repairs up to the experts.




Changing your own oil is a simple repair that anyone can do


When it comes to car maintenance and repair, changing your own oil is an easy place for those unfamiliar with auto work to start. It's affordable, doesn't require any fancy tools, and can be done in under an hour.
 

Plus, when you do it yourself regularly, you can get a much better sense of the condition of your vehicle and what repairs need to be made in the future before they become bigger issues. Changing your own oil isn't just empowering – it's a great way to ensure that your car is always safe and ready for the road!
